Web4 feb. 2024 · Indiana landlord-tenant laws regarding mold are currently not present. There are no State or Federal laws or regulations requiring landlords to clean up the existence of mold in a rental property. Landlords do have the responsibility to keep a tenant’s home safe and habitable. Combatting mold is a shared responsibility.
